  1. Basic concepts of HTTP protocol

HTTP protocol is the abbreviation of HyperText Transfer Protocol, which is a protocol used to transmit hypertext. Hypertext includes text, pictures, audio, video and other types of data. The HTTP protocol is the standard protocol for transferring this data between web browsers and web servers. The HTTP protocol is a stateless protocol, which does not retain any information between requests. Each request is completely independent, and the server will not remember previous request information.

  1. Request methods of HTTP protocol

The HTTP protocol defines a variety of request methods for the client to send requests to the server. Commonly used request methods include the following:

  • GET: used to request specified resources.
  • POST: Used for operations such as submitting form data or uploading files.
  • PUT: used to update the specified resource.
  • DELETE: used to delete the specified resource.
  • HEAD: Header information used to request the specified resource.

These request methods can be combined and used according to specific application scenarios to support more complex request operations.

  1. Status codes of HTTP protocol

The HTTP protocol defines a variety of status codes to indicate the processing results of requests sent by the client to the server. Commonly used status codes include the following:

  • 200 OK: The request was successful.
  • 301 Moved Permanently: The resource has been permanently moved to a new location.
  • 302 Found: The resource was temporarily moved to a new location.
  • 404 Not Found: The requested resource does not exist.
  • 500 Internal Server Error: Server internal error.

These status codes can help developers more accurately determine the running status of the application, so that the code and configuration of the application can be adjusted and optimized in a timely manner.

  1. Practical application of HTTP protocol

HTTP protocol is an essential part of Web applications, as is PHP programming. Developing PHP applications requires following the HTTP protocol to receive requests from web browsers, process the requests, and return response results to the web browser. The following are some practical applications in PHP applications:

  • Processing form submission: When the user completes filling in the form and submits the data to the server, the PHP application will receive and process the data and process the results will be displayed in the web browser.
  • Read remote data: PHP applications can use the HTTP protocol to obtain data from other servers in order to cache data locally, analyze data, or display data.
  • Build Web Services: PHP applications can provide services using HTTP protocol so that other applications can call services through Web API.
